Facts and Events
Name[1] John Gay
Gender Male
Birth[1] 6 May 1651 Dedham, Norfolk, Massachusetts, United States
Marriage 13 Feb 1678/79 Dedham, Norfolk, Massachusetts, United Statesto Rebecca Bacon
Death[2][3] 19 Nov 1731 Dedham, Norfolk, Massachusetts, United States

  3. Massachusetts. Probate Court (Suffolk County). Probate records, 1636-1899. (Salt Lake City, Utah: Genealogical Society of Utah, 1969-1971)
    Case 6188: Gay John Sr Dedham 1731 Dec 22.

    Will of "John Gay sen", dated 19 Jun 1729, witnesses sworn 29 Nov 1731, proved 22 Dec 1731, names wife Rebeckah; eldest son John Gay having received several parcels already gets a piece of land lying at Pond Plain in Dedham, three cow comon rights, one third of my right in the Great Seder Swamp in Walpole, he paying my daughter Rebeckah Smith widow of Christopher Smith late of Dedham; son Stephen Gay of Dedham, he also paying Rebeckah Smith; son Hezekiah Gay he providing for his mother Rebeckah Gay and paying his sister Rebeckah Smith and my granddaughter Rebeckah Jones wife to Consider Jones of Dedham. Wife and son Hezekiah to be executors.
    25 Nov 1731: Memorial of John Gay of Dedham that his ffather Mr John Gay late of Dedham dec'd that he would like to object against the approving of his "pretended will".
    10 Mar 1731/32: Inventory of John Gay Late of Dedham Deseased: £643-9-0, by Joseph Smith, Noah Kingsbery, Joseph [Collmon?]
